In today's world, where technology plays a crucial role in various sectors, the need for precise measurement and monitoring tools has never been more significant. One such tool that has gained prominence is the stability recorder. A stability recorder (稳定记录仪) is an instrument designed to monitor and record the stability of various systems, ensuring that they operate within their intended parameters. This device is particularly important in fields such as engineering, environmental science, and finance, where fluctuations can lead to significant consequences. The primary function of a stability recorder is to provide real-time data about the stability of a system. For instance, in civil engineering, these devices are used to monitor the stability of structures like bridges and dams. By continuously recording data on stress, strain, and environmental conditions, engineers can make informed decisions about maintenance and safety. Similarly, in environmental science, a stability recorder can track changes in ecosystems, helping scientists understand how different factors affect biodiversity and climate change.
